Etymology of wholehearted recognition

The word "wholehearted" originates from the Old English words "hāl" meaning whole, and "heorte" meaning heart, with the suffix "-ed" added to form an adjective
The word "recognition" comes from the Latin "recognitio", meaning a knowing again, from "recognoscere", meaning to know again, which is a combination of "re-" meaning again and "cognoscere" meaning to know
